Understanding Waterproof Ratings: What Those Numbers Really Mean

You’ve seen the labels: IPX4, IPX6, “waterproof,” “weatherproof.” But what do these actually mean for your laptop’s safety? Waterproof ratings aren’t just random numbers manufacturers slap on tags—they’re standardized measurements that tell you exactly how much abuse your bag can handle. For commuters, misunderstanding these ratings is the fastest path to a fried motherboard.

The IPX Scale Demystified

The IPX rating system measures water ingress protection on a scale from 0 to 9. For laptop daypacks, you’ll typically encounter IPX4 through IPX7. IPX4 means the bag can handle splashes from any direction—think light rain or a passing car spraying water. IPX6 indicates protection against powerful water jets, which covers most heavy downpours. IPX7 is where things get serious: submersion protection up to 1 meter for 30 minutes. While you hopefully won’t be swimming with your laptop, IPX7-rated packs offer the highest confidence for torrential rain and accidental drops into puddles.

Fabric Waterproofing vs. Water Resistance

Here’s a crucial distinction that trips up even savvy shoppers. Water-resistant fabrics repel water to a degree but will eventually saturate under sustained exposure. Waterproof fabrics, by contrast, maintain an absolute barrier. The difference lies in the material’s hydrostatic head rating—measured in millimeters. A fabric needs a minimum of 1,500mm to be considered waterproof, but premium commuter packs in 2026 are pushing 10,000mm to 20,000mm ratings. For perspective, that means the fabric can support a column of water that many millimeters tall before leaking.

Material Matters: Cutting-Edge Fabrics for 2026

The waterproof daypack landscape has evolved dramatically. We’re seeing a shift away from traditional coated nylons toward sophisticated laminates and bio-based alternatives that don’t compromise on protection or sustainability. Your choice of material affects not just waterproofing, but weight, durability, and environmental impact.

TPU-Coated Nylon vs. PVC: The Great Debate

Thermoplastic Polyurethane (TPU) coated nylon has become the gold standard for high-end waterproof packs. It’s flexible, abrasion-resistant, and remains pliable in freezing temperatures—unlike older PVC coatings that crack and delaminate over time. TPU also doesn’t off-gas harmful chemicals, making it safer for daily use. PVC, while cheaper and still common in budget options, adds significant weight and environmental concerns. For 2026’s commuter, TPU offers the best balance of performance and longevity.

Emerging Sustainable Waterproof Materials

The sustainability wave has hit waterproofing hard. We’re now seeing packs constructed from recycled ocean plastics bonded with PFC-free DWR (durable water repellent) coatings. Some manufacturers are experimenting with bio-based TPU derived from plant oils, while others use recycled polyester face fabrics with waterproof membranes. These materials match the performance of virgin synthetics while reducing environmental impact—a win for eco-conscious commuters who refuse to compromise on protection.

Construction Techniques That Actually Keep Water Out

Even the most waterproof fabric is useless if the bag’s construction has weak points. The difference between a $50 “waterproof” pack and a $200 one often comes down to seam treatment, zipper quality, and closure design. These details separate bags that survive monsoons from those that merely survive drizzles.

Welded Seams vs. Taped Seams: Why It Matters

Traditional stitched seams create thousands of tiny needle holes that water exploits. Taped seams use waterproof tape applied over stitched seams, offering good protection but eventual failure points as adhesives degrade. Welded seams—where fabric edges are bonded using heat, radio frequency, or ultrasonic waves—create a continuous, stitch-free barrier. For laptop protection, fully welded construction is the 2026 standard you should demand. It’s more expensive but eliminates the primary failure point in most water intrusion events.

The Critical Role of Water-Resistant Zippers

Standard zippers are water highways. Water-resistant zippers feature rubberized coatings, storm flaps, or labyrinth seals that deflect water. The YKK Aquaguard and similar designs use a polyurethane coating on the zipper teeth plus a reverse coil design that faces water away from the slider. Some premium packs now feature magnetic zipper garages that create a physical seal when closed. Always check that external zippers have at least a storm flap—preferably one with a hook-and-loop or magnetic closure that won’t gap in wind.

Laptop Protection: Beyond Just a Waterproof Shell

A waterproof exterior means nothing if moisture creeps into the laptop compartment from condensation, humidity, or internal leaks. The best 2026 daypacks treat laptop protection as a multi-layered system, not an afterthought.

Dedicated Laptop Compartments: What to Look For

Your laptop sleeve should be completely isolated from the main compartment, preferably with its own waterproof zipper or storm flap access. Look for packs where the laptop compartment sits against your back—the most protected position. The compartment should have a false bottom, suspending your laptop at least an inch above the bag’s base. This prevents impact damage if you set the pack down hard and creates a buffer zone against water pooling in the bottom during heavy rain.

Suspended Sleeves and Impact Protection

The latest innovation is the fully suspended laptop sleeve, where your device hangs in a harness system rather than sitting against the pack wall. This creates an air gap that reduces condensation risk and provides superior impact protection. Some designs incorporate foam padding that’s perforated for breathability or use moisture-wicking fabrics that draw humidity away from your device. For commuters who bike or walk long distances, this feature is non-negotiable.

Capacity and Organization: Balancing Space with Streamlined Design

The eternal commuter dilemma: carry everything you might need versus keeping the pack light and sleek. For rainy-season commuting, organization isn’t just about convenience—it’s about minimizing how often you open the main compartment and expose contents to moisture.

The 24-Hour Commute Rule: How Much Space You Really Need

Most commuters overestimate their capacity needs. The 24-Hour Rule suggests packing for a full day away from home: laptop, charger, lunch, water bottle, change of clothes, and emergency items. This typically translates to 20-25 liters for minimalists, 25-30 liters for those carrying gym gear or files. Anything larger becomes cumbersome on crowded transit and tempts you to overpack, which strains seams and closures. For 2026, look for packs with expandable collars or compression straps that let you adjust volume based on daily needs.

Comfort Features for All-Weather Walking

A waterproof pack that kills your shoulders is a pack that stays in your closet. Rainy-season commuting means longer walks from transit stops, standing in wet conditions, and dealing with humidity. Comfort features must work in concert with waterproofing, not against it.

Ventilated Back Panels That Work in Humidity

Traditional mesh back panels absorb water and take forever to dry. Newer designs use hydrophobic, molded EVA foam with airflow channels that repel moisture while maintaining ventilation. Some premium packs feature small air gaps between the pack and your back, creating a microclimate that reduces sweat buildup. This is crucial because internal humidity from your own perspiration can be as damaging to electronics as external rain.

Sternum Straps and Load Distribution

A properly positioned sternum strap does more than stabilize the pack—it redistributes weight off your shoulders and prevents the bag from shifting when you’re battling wind and rain. Look for adjustable straps that slide on rails, not fixed positions, allowing precise placement regardless of torso length. Some 2026 models integrate elastic sections that provide give during movement without loosening, maintaining stability without restricting breathing.

Accessibility: Getting to Your Gear Without Soaking Everything

The best waterproof pack is useless if you have to completely open it to grab your transit pass or coffee money, exposing your laptop to the elements. Smart access design minimizes exposure time and creates water-management airlocks.

Quick-Access Pockets and Their Water Management

Top-tier packs feature quick-access pockets with waterproof zippers and drainage ports at the bottom. These pockets are designed to get wet without compromising the main compartment. The best designs position these pockets on the sides or front, away from the laptop zone, and line them with quick-dry materials. Some even have magnetic closures that seal automatically, perfect for one-handed access while holding an umbrella.

Roll-Top vs. Zipper Closures: Practicality Showdown

Roll-top closures offer superior waterproofing—when rolled correctly three times, they create a watertight seal that no zipper can match. However, they require two hands to open and can be fiddly when you’re in a hurry. Zipper closures with storm flaps offer faster access but depend heavily on zipper quality and flap design. For 2026, hybrid designs are emerging: roll-tops with side-zipper access to a protected sub-compartment, giving you the best of both worlds for different gear types.

Visibility and Safety: Being Seen in Downpours

A dark, rainy commute is dangerous. Your pack needs to make you visible to cars, cyclists, and other pedestrians without looking like a construction worker’s safety vest. Subtle, integrated visibility features are the mark of thoughtful design.

Reflective Elements and Integrated Light Loops

Look for packs with reflective hits on all sides—shoulder straps, side panels, and bottom. These should be invisible in daylight but brilliantly reflective when hit by headlights. Premium packs now use retroreflective threads woven directly into the fabric rather than glued-on strips that peel. Integrated light loops at the bottom of the pack allow you to attach clip-on LED lights for maximum visibility during pre-dawn or evening commutes. Some 2026 models even feature fiber-optic light piping that runs along seams, creating a continuous glow when paired with a small battery pack.

Maintenance and Longevity: Protecting Your Investment

A $250 waterproof pack is only a good value if it lasts five years, not one season. Waterproofing degrades with use, but proper maintenance can extend a pack’s life dramatically. Understanding care requirements before you buy prevents premature failure.

Cleaning Without Compromising Waterproofing

Never machine wash a waterproof pack. The agitation breaks down seam tape and delaminates coatings. Instead, use a soft brush, mild soap, and lukewarm water, focusing on dirt buildup that can compromise water repellency. Pay special attention to zipper tracks—grit here is the number one cause of zipper failure. Some modern packs feature removable liners that can be washed separately, keeping the waterproof shell pristine.

Reapplying DWR Coatings: When and How

Even the best DWR coatings wear off with abrasion and UV exposure. You’ll know it’s time when water stops beading and starts soaking into the fabric face. Reapply using a spray-on DWR treatment (never wash-in for packs with multiple fabric types). Clean the pack first, spray evenly while damp, then tumble dry on low or use a hairdryer to heat-set the coating. This simple process, done annually, can restore your pack’s water-shedding ability to like-new performance.

Price vs. Performance: Finding Your Sweet Spot

The waterproof pack market spans $40 to $400, with wildly varying performance. Understanding where your money goes helps you invest wisely without overpaying for features you don’t need. The goal is maximum laptop protection per dollar, not necessarily the most expensive pack.

Budget options ($40-$80) typically use PVC coatings and taped seams. They’ll handle light rain but expect seam failure within a year of daily use. Mid-range packs ($100-$180) offer TPU coatings, welded seams on critical areas, and decent zippers—this is the sweet spot for most commuters. Premium packs ($200+) provide full welded construction, advanced materials, and thoughtful details like suspended laptop sleeves. For a $1,500+ laptop, the extra $100 for premium protection is cheap insurance.

Frequently Asked Questions

What’s the difference between waterproof and water-resistant for laptop protection?

Water-resistant packs delay water penetration but will eventually saturate, allowing moisture to reach your laptop during sustained rain. Waterproof packs maintain a complete barrier against water ingress under specified conditions (usually measured in hydrostatic head and IPX ratings). For commuting where you’ll face 30+ minutes of heavy rain, waterproof is mandatory; water-resistant is gambling with your electronics.

How do I know if a bag’s waterproof rating is sufficient for my commute?

Match the rating to your exposure. IPX4 handles light rain and splashes. IPX6 manages heavy downpours and wind-driven rain. IPX7 protects against submersion if you drop your bag in a puddle. For typical urban commuting with 15-45 minutes of exposure, aim for IPX6 or higher. Also check the fabric’s hydrostatic head rating—1,500mm is the minimum, but 10,000mm+ provides real peace of mind.

Can waterproof backpacks breathe enough to prevent laptop condensation?

This is a major concern. Quality packs combat condensation through suspended laptop sleeves, ventilation channels in the back panel, and moisture-wicking interior fabrics. Some use phase-change materials that regulate temperature. If you commute in hot, humid conditions, prioritize packs with air gaps between your back and the bag, and always use a laptop sleeve within the compartment for an extra buffer.

Are roll-top closures more waterproof than zipper closures?

When properly rolled three times, roll-tops create a watertight seal superior to any zipper. However, they sacrifice convenience. Modern waterproof zippers with storm flaps can achieve IPX6 ratings—sufficient for most commutes. The best solution is a hybrid: roll-top main compartment for maximum protection with a separate side-zipper access to a protected sub-compartment for quick-grab items.

How do I maintain my waterproof daypack without damaging it?

Never machine wash or dry. Hand wash with mild soap, soft brush, and lukewarm water. Avoid harsh detergents that strip DWR coatings. Clean zippers regularly with a toothbrush to remove grit. Store uncompressed in a dry place. Reapply DWR spray annually. For welded seam packs, inspect seams yearly for delamination, especially at stress points.

Will a waterproof bag protect my laptop if I drop it in a puddle?

Only if it’s IPX7 rated and fully sealed. Most commuter packs are IPX6, designed for rain exposure, not submersion. If you bike or walk near water, consider a pack with an IPX7 rating or use a dry bag liner inside your main compartment. The false bottom design also helps—if you drop the bag upright, water would need to fill several inches before reaching the laptop.

Do waterproof materials make bags significantly heavier?

Modern materials have closed the weight gap. TPU-coated nylon adds only 2-4 ounces over non-coated versions. A fully waterproof 25-liter daypack typically weighs 2-3 pounds, comparable to non-waterproof packs. The weight penalty comes from reinforcement and features, not just waterproofing. Ultralight waterproof packs exist but sacrifice durability—avoid them for daily commuting.

Can I use a waterproof pack year-round, or is it overkill for dry seasons?

Absolutely use it year-round. Waterproof packs are simply better-built packs. The robust construction, welded seams, and durable materials benefit you regardless of weather. In dry conditions, you get a tougher bag that resists spills, dust, and wear. The only downside is slightly higher cost upfront, but the longevity justifies it. Think of it as buying a better pack, not just a weather-specific one.

What’s the realistic lifespan of a waterproof laptop daypack?

With daily use, a quality waterproof pack lasts 3-5 years before needing major repairs. Taped seams typically fail first (1-2 years). Welded seams can last the pack’s lifetime. Zippers need replacement every 2-3 years with heavy use. The waterproof fabric itself lasts 5-7 years before UV degradation. Proper maintenance can extend this by 30-50%. Budget packs with PVC coatings often fail within a year.

Are expensive waterproof packs worth the premium over budget options?

For laptop protection, yes. A $200 pack protecting a $1,500+ laptop is a 13% insurance premium. Budget packs fail at seams and zippers first, exactly where water enters. Premium packs offer welded seams, better zippers, and warranties that actually cover waterproofing. They also provide features like suspended sleeves that protect against both water and impact. If you commute daily in rain, the premium pays for itself the first time it saves your laptop.'
